Relatively Short Course Study

According to BeautySchools.com, some high schools offer the option to take a cosmetology course as an elective, which may even be credited towards your future studies in college. By choosing to take advantage of this opportunity, you’ll better prepare yourself for a career in the beauty industry.

After graduation, plan to dedicate anywhere from 9 to 15 months to complete your beauty school curriculum. This includes class time, hands-on experience and passing your state exam. As you can see, you’ll join the workforce much faster than if you had opted for a traditional degree.

Ever-Growing Demand for Cosmetologists

The beauty industry isn’t going anywhere. People will always want to maintain their personal appearance. There is also a steady increase in the number of people actively visiting salons or spas. The education you get in beauty college builds a solid foundation for a career in a variety of fields.

The competition is fierce and many budding beauticians ultimately end up  switching careers. However, this turnover rate means that there will always be job openings for fresh graduates. According to BeautySchoolsDirectory.com, getting a head start on cosmetology educationin high school will help you explore your interests in different fields of the beauty industry at the same time.

Flexibility

With a career in cosmetology, you’re often in control of your own schedule and work-flow. This means you can oftentimes determine how much money you’ll be making. The more clients you work with, the more money you’ll make. The type of salon work you do will also have an impact on your income. Learning a broad range of skills means you’ll attract a broader range of clients.
